Why Traditional Scaling Models Fail In SaaS?

Why Traditional Scaling Models Fail In SaaS

SaaS products grow faster than internal engineering systems can support. Across fast-growing SaaS teams, these failure patterns repeat regardless of product category or tech stack. When demand increases, but team capacity stays fixed, delivery breaks down in predictable ways.

1. Budget-Driven Hiring Limits: Hiring full-time engineers consumes the budget quickly. The cost does not stop at salary. It extends into onboarding time, management overhead, compliance, benefits, and shadow time before productivity stabilizes.

2. Dependency-Heavy Teams: As products expand, internal teams become interdependent. Design waits on engineering. Engineering waits on QA. QA waits on DevOps. These bottlenecks slow down the cycle. Adding more developers does not solve dependency issues; team augmentation services can.

3. Unpredictable QA Outcomes: In many teams, QA is stretched thin. Testing happens late. Bugs slip into production. Releases become unpredictable. Without dedicated and consistent QA capacity, engineering velocity stays low regardless of team size.

4. Lack of Senior Expertise: Apart from coding, SaaS engineering requires an intellect able to conduct architectural analysis. Scaling engineering teams alone can’t fix everything. Absence of experience makes the companies susceptible to slow deliveries, reworks, and sub-optimal quality.

5. No Parallel Execution: A single team handling multiple priorities becomes overloaded. Everything moves sequentially. Feature development, maintenance, integrations, and technical debt all compete for attention. As a result, timelines stretch and velocity drops.

6. High Onboarding Overhead: Every new hire requires onboarding, context sharing, tooling access, documentation review, and cultural alignment. This onboarding friction delays productivity. In fast-growing SaaS environments, these delays accumulate quickly.

Traditional hiring adds headcount. It does not add scalable output. This is why SaaS companies are moving toward a pod-based SaaS team scaling model.

The Modern Solution: Flexible Engineering Pods

How Flexible Engineering

SaaS teams now need a Scalable engineering processes that apply instantly without adding operational burden. Flexible engineering pods solve this by providing a senior, self-contained unit that moves work from idea to deployment without friction.

1. Cross-Functional Delivery

  • Contains dedicated development teams, including developers, QA, DevOps, and a delivery lead.
  • Work flows without delays because every function exists inside the same unit.
  • Removes dependency blockers and creates fast, predictable cycles.

2. Senior Talent Leverage

  • Engineers contribute higher output per sprint.
  • Code quality improves, rework drops, and product stability increases.
  • Senior professionals require less oversight and deliver cleaner builds from day one.

3. Automation-Ready Infrastructure

  • Come equipped with CI pipelines, test automation, coding standards, deployment scripts, and monitoring setups.
  • Shortens release cycles and reduces manual effort across the board.

4. Instant Capacity Scaling

  • Can scale capacity up or down within days to match product priorities.
  • Removing hiring delays, onboarding cycles, and long-term commitments.
  • Keeping engineering output tightly aligned with shifting roadmap demands.

When Should SaaS Leaders Move To A Pod-Based Model?

Key Indicators for Shifting to a Pod Driven Framework

Not every SaaS company needs pods immediately, but certain signals make the need obvious. When internal teams cannot keep pace with product goals, pods restore stability and accelerate progress.

1. Frequent Release Delays

If your engineers are always busy but delivery remains slow, pods restore momentum by keeping all roles inside a single, autonomous unit containing top software developers.

2. Limited Hiring Capacity

Hiring freezes, budget restrictions, or recruitment delays often stop SaaS companies from expanding. Pods offer instant senior capacity with no hiring cycles.

3. Growing Delivery Backlogs

If your backlog grows faster than your team can deliver, pods accelerate throughput and move multiple priorities in parallel.

4. Persistent Dependency Blocks

If tasks keep getting stuck between design, development, QA, and DevOps, pods eliminate these gaps through cross-functional execution.

5. Multiple Priority Streams

SaaS products often require feature development, integrations, modernization, and maintenance at the same time. Pods support parallel execution for each stream.

6. Cost-Control Pressure

Pods reduce payroll load, eliminate management overhead, and offer predictable monthly billing. This ensures high output at controlled operational cost.

If any of these conditions exist, pods become a strategic scaling advantage.
